What are the most effective ways to prepare for extreme weather?.
Preparing for extreme weather involves several key steps:
Step-by-step
- Stay Informed: Monitor weather forecasts through reliable sources.
- Emergency Plan: Create a family emergency plan with communication strategies.
- Supplies Kit: Assemble a disaster supply kit with essentials like food, water, and medications.
- Home Safety: Secure your home by reinforcing structures and removing hazards.
- Evacuation Routes: Know your local evacuation routes and practice them.
- Community Resources: Connect with local organizations for resources and support.
- Insurance Review: Check your insurance policies to ensure coverage for natural disasters.
